About The Role

TaiSan is developing next-generation polymer electrolyte systems to enable Sodium Batteries 2.0 — targeting higher energy density, improved safety, and scalable manufacturing.

We are seeking a Patent & Intellectual Property Counsel to support the protection, structuring, and strategic development of TaiSan’s intellectual property portfolio across materials chemistry, polymer electrolytes, battery architectures, and manufacturing methods.

This role will work closely with the scientific, engineering, and leadership teams to identify patentable innovations, draft and file patent applications, and develop a robust IP strategy supporting TaiSan’s long-term technological and commercial roadmap.

The role is particularly suited to professionals with experience in deep-tech patents, materials science, electrochemistry, or energy technologies, and an interest in supporting frontier innovation in climate-tech and advanced battery systems.

The scope of the role may evolve depending on the candidate’s technical background, jurisdictional expertise, and strategic experience.
